About Commins Coch

Commins Coch is a small village located in Powys, Wales, within the SY20 postcode area. It lies near the River Dyfi and is surrounded by the scenic hills of the Welsh countryside. The village is primarily residential, providing a quiet atmosphere for its inhabitants. Local amenities are limited, but the nearby town of Machynlleth offers a range of shops and services.

The area is known for its natural beauty, with opportunities for walking and exploring the surrounding landscapes. The village is also in proximity to various historical sites and attractions, making it a suitable base for those interested in discovering more about the region. Commins Coch is well-connected by road, allowing easy access to nearby towns and attractions.

Household Income in Commins Coch ONS 2023

The average total household income in Commins Coch is approximately £43,622 a year before tax, 21% below the national average of £55,302. After tax and benefits, the average disposable (net) household income is around £33,409. These are modelled estimates from the Office for National Statistics for the financial year ending 2023.

Businesses in Commins Coch ONS 2025

There are approximately 595 active businesses based in Commins Coch, around 109 for every 1,000 residents. The local economy is dominated by small firms: about 94% are micro-businesses employing fewer than 10 people, while 6 are larger employers with 50 or more staff. Figures are from the Office for National Statistics UK Business Counts.

Home Ownership in Commins Coch

Of the 2,535 households in and around Commins Coch, 68% are owned, 15% are socially rented and 17% are privately rented. Home ownership here is higher than the England and Wales average of 63%.
